Cláudio M. Lousada

Researcher at Royal Institute of Technology

Publications -  43
Citations -  1025

Cláudio M. Lousada is an academic researcher from Royal Institute of Technology. The author has contributed to research in topics: Density functional theory & Adsorption. The author has an hindex of 14, co-authored 37 publications receiving 808 citations. Previous affiliations of Cláudio M. Lousada include Technical University of Lisbon.
